Does bath water and toilet water go to the same place?

Does bath water and toilet water go to the same place?

In the US, with modern regulations, in most municipalities, yes, they do. The water and solids from your toilet waste line and the water from your drains end up in the same sewer line, if you have access to a municipal sewer system.

What should I do if my garbage disposal backs up into the sink?

Always use a seal on either side of the sink. If say you are plunging the opposite side of the sink, sea the garbage disposal side. Also, block the dishwasher drain to avoid the mess from the dirty water going back to the dishwasher.

Why does garbage disposal spit up in other side of sink?

The Y-shaped pipe directs the flow of water and debris from the openings down to the drain line directly. There is no risk of the water going elsewhere as long as the pipes are clear.

What causes the sink to back up into the other side?

What Causes the Sink to Back up into the Other Side? Typically, a double kitchen sink has only one side installed with a garbage disposal unit. This increases the chances of the other side getting clogged up. If left unattended for a long time, all that accumulated food can cause obstructions in the drain line.

What causes a sink to not drain garbage disposal?

If the sink won’t drain unless the garbage disposal is on, your disposal is either jammed or clogged. Clogs and improper drainage are the most common causes. If your sink isn’t working properly, you don’t have to give up right away and call a professional.

Why is water backing up in the sink?

A clog in the sink itself is one of the more common reasons for water to back up. Using sink cleaners and snakes in the drain can often unclog the sink drain.
